For players trying to run Pro Evolution Soccer (PES) 2017 on older hardware, DXCPL (DirectX Control Panel) is often the "last resort" tool. It is primarily used to bypass GPU and VRAM detection errors that prevent the game from launching on low-end PCs. Review: DXCPL for PES 2017
DXCPL isn’t a performance booster; it’s a compatibility bypass. While it is effective at getting the game to open on unsupported hardware, the actual gameplay experience is often severely compromised. Performance & Impact Launch Success
High. Effectively bypasses "Unsupported GPU" or "VRAM 0MB" errors. Framerate (FPS)
Poor. Emulating DirectX features via the CPU causes massive FPS drops, often resulting in unplayable lag. Stability
Moderate. While the game starts, it is prone to crashes during heavy graphical scenes like cutscenes or replays. Ease of Use
Simple. Requires adding the PES2017.exe to the list and checking "Force WARP". Pros & Cons Pros:
Allows PES 2017 to start on PCs that don't meet minimum system requirements.
Works well for "low-spec" laptop users with integrated graphics. Cons:
Extreme slowdown; you may get as low as 5–10 FPS because your CPU is doing the work of the GPU.
Graphical glitches, such as missing shadows or distorted textures, are common. dxcpl for pes 2017
Use DXCPL only if your game refuses to start. If your game already launches but lags, DXCPL will likely make it worse. Instead, look for PES 2017 Lag Fix Guides or "Low Specs Patches" that reduce crowd density and texture resolution to boost FPS naturally.

Using DXCPL (DirectX Control Panel) for is a common workaround for players trying to run the game on low-end hardware or older GPUs that do not natively support DirectX 11. Purpose of DXCPL for PES 2017
The main goal of using this tool is to bypass hardware limitations that cause errors such as: Black/White screen on startup. "Unsupported GPU" errors.
The game failing to launch due to missing DirectX 11 feature level support. How it Works
DXCPL allows you to force "Warp" (software emulation) or a specific "Feature Level" on the game's executable. This makes PES 2017 "think" your hardware meets the required specifications, even if it doesn't. Step-by-Step Implementation
Add the Executable: Open DXCPL and click Edit List.... Locate and add PES2017.exe from your installation folder.
Configure Feature Level: At the bottom of the main window, set the Feature level limit to 11_0 or 11_1.
Force Settings: Ensure Force WARP is checked. This tells the system to use software-based rendering to handle the game's graphical requirements. Apply: Click Apply and OK, then launch the game. Performance Impact & Limitations For players trying to run Pro Evolution Soccer
Low FPS: Since WARP relies on your CPU to emulate GPU tasks, the game will likely run at a significantly lower frame rate (often 5–15 FPS).
Input Lag: Software emulation increases the delay between your commands and the action on screen.
Stability: While it fixes startup crashes, the game may still crash during heavy gameplay moments (like replays or cutscenes). Recommended Alternative
If DXCPL results in unplayable frame rates, consider using the PES 2017 Settings to lower resolution and disabling all "Enhancements" to reduce the load on your system.
